Gardermoen vs Wilmington, North Carolina Climate & Distance Between

Usa flag
  • The distance between Gardermoen, Norway and Wilmington, North Carolina, Usa is approximately 6,702 km or 4,165 mi.
  • To reach Gardermoen in this distance one would set out from Wilmington, North Carolina bearing 34.9° or NE and follow the great circles arc to approach Gardermoen bearing 107.9° or ESE .
  • Gardermoen has a boreal subarctic climate with no dry season (Dfc) whereas Wilmington, North Carolina has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a).
  • Gardermoen is in or near the boreal wet forest biome whereas Wilmington, North Carolina is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ome.
  • The annual mean temperature is 13.7 °C (24.7°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 2.9 °C (5.2°F) more in Gardermoen.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to semicontinental.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 516.5 mm (20.3 in) less which is equivalent to 516.5 l/m² (12.68 US gal/ft²) or 5,165,000 l/ha (552,173 US gal/ac) less. About 5/8 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 25.9° lower in Gardermoen than in Wilmington, North Carolina.
  • Relative humidity levels are 21.4% higher.
  • The mean dew point temperature is 8.5°C (15.3°F) lower.
